K.T.G. School of Nursing Admission Process 2025
K.T.G. School of Nursing offers entrance-based admissions. It offers various courses at the UG and PG level, such as B.Sc., GNM and M.Sc. Admissions are based on certain exams scores, such as KCET, ISC, and Karnataka 2nd PUC.
The application forms are available online on the official website. Check below for more details on K.T.G. School of Nursing admissions 2025.

No candidates cannot become a doctor if they have done only BSc Nursing. But they can apply for MBBS after BSc Nursing if they really want to become a doctor.
For MBBS, they will have to sit for NEET UG and also pass it. And that is how after pursuing MBBS, they can become a doctor.
There is no direct way of becoming a doctor after only BSc Nursing.

K.T.G. School of Nursing B.Sc. Admission 2025
The B.Sc. at K.T.G. School of Nursing is a 4 years programme offered to the students in the field of Nursing. Admission to this course is offered based on a valid score in KCET. To complete the K.T.G. School of Nursing admission process for the 2025 batch, selected candidates must pay the applicable course fee of INR 25,000.
Eligibility Criteria
- 10+2 with 45% aggregate
- Accepting Exams: KCET

K.T.G. School of Nursing GNM Admission 2025
K.T.G. School of Nursing offers GNM for 3 years at the UG level. The institute offers GNM in specialisation such as General Nursing & Midwifery. Admission to GNM programme is based on CBSE 12th, ISC, and Karnataka 2nd PUC scores of the aspirants. The total tuition fees for GNM is INR 13,500.
Check below the eligibility for GNM course at K.T.G. School of Nursing:
Eligibility Criteria
- 40% in XII for general category students.
Eligibility Criteria
- 10+2 with 40% aggregate
- Accepting Exams: CBSE 12th, ISC, Karnataka 2nd PUC
K.T.G. School of Nursing M.Sc. Admission 2025
Candidates interested in the fields related to Nursing and Science can enroll in the K.T.G. School of Nursing M.Sc. programme, which lasts for 2 years. Candidates are not required to appear for any entrance exams as the admission process is merit-based. The final shortlist for admission to the M.Sc. programme is determined by the candidates' academic scores.
